加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.86zz.cn/)- 数据采集、AI开发硬件、智能营销、智能边缘、数据工坊!
当前位置: 首页 > 云计算 > 正文

Go语言驱动云原生弹性架构与动态资源管理

发布时间:2026-03-12 12:23:40 所属栏目:云计算 来源:DaWei
导读:  Go语言凭借其简洁的语法、高效的编译速度和强大的并发模型,成为构建云原生应用的理想选择。在云原生架构中,弹性伸缩和动态资源管理是核心需求,而Go语言能够很好地支持这些特性。  云原生应用通常部署在容器

  Go语言凭借其简洁的语法、高效的编译速度和强大的并发模型,成为构建云原生应用的理想选择。在云原生架构中,弹性伸缩和动态资源管理是核心需求,而Go语言能够很好地支持这些特性。


  云原生应用通常部署在容器化环境中,如Docker和Kubernetes。Go语言编写的微服务可以快速启动并高效运行,这使得它非常适合在动态变化的云环境中部署。同时,Go的垃圾回收机制优化良好,减少了对资源的占用,提升了系统的整体性能。


2026图示AI提供,仅供参考

  弹性架构要求系统能够根据负载自动调整资源分配。Go语言的goroutine机制允许开发者轻松创建大量并发任务,而无需担心线程切换的开销。这种特性使得Go在处理高并发请求时表现出色,为弹性伸缩提供了坚实的基础。


  动态资源管理涉及对CPU、内存等资源的实时监控与调度。Go语言标准库中的工具链支持开发监控和日志分析模块,便于实现对资源使用情况的实时追踪。结合云平台提供的API,开发者可以编写自定义的资源调度逻辑,提升系统的灵活性和响应速度。


  Go语言的跨平台特性也为其在云原生环境中的广泛应用提供了便利。无论是Linux、Windows还是macOS,Go都能生成高效的二进制文件,确保应用在不同云环境中的一致性。


  本站观点,Go语言通过其高效的并发模型、轻量级的运行时以及丰富的生态支持,为云原生弹性架构和动态资源管理提供了强有力的技术保障。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章